What Is Vaporesso iTank T?

Vaporesso is one of the more established names in vaping hardware, and the iTank T is their sub-ohm tank built to pair specifically with the GEN SE and GEN Max box mods. It’s a DTL (direct-to-lung) tank aimed at cloud and flavor chasers who want a clean, practical everyday setup.

Key Features & Specs — Vaporesso iTank T Review

Spec Detail
Dimensions 58.4 x 24.5mm
Capacity 3ml (standard) / 6ml (with extra glass tube)
Drip Tip 510
Filling System Top fill
Airflow Top airflow, 3D honeycomb system
Coil Compatibility Vaporesso GTi coils
Included Coils GTi 0.2ohm mesh (pre-installed), GTi 0.4ohm mesh (in-box)
Package Includes Tank, 2 coils, extra glass tube, 2 O-rings, 2 refilling silicone plugs, user manual, warranty card

My Experience

The first thing I noticed when I slid open the drip tip to refill was how satisfying that mechanism feels. It’s a smooth, controlled slide — no wobble, no second-guessing whether the port is actually open. That small tactile detail told me Vaporesso put real thought into daily usability here, not just the spec sheet.

I ran the iTank T for a full week with the pre-installed 0.2ohm mesh coil. Flavor reproduction is excellent. The 3D honeycomb airflow system keeps vapor cool and consistent, without the harsh hot spots you sometimes get from side-airflow designs. The airflow ring itself moves with just enough resistance — it doesn’t drift on its own mid-session, which is a genuine quality-of-life win I didn’t expect at this price point.

Swapping to the 6ml glass tube took about two minutes and no tools. The extra glass feels sturdy and well-fitted — not like a thin afterthought that’ll crack if you look at it wrong.

Now, my honest criticism: GTi coil exclusivity is a real limitation, not a minor inconvenience. If you run out mid-week and your local US vape shop doesn’t stock them, you’re waiting on a shipment. I checked a handful of stores in my area and found inconsistent availability. That’s a genuine cost to factor in — both financially and in convenience — especially compared to tanks that accept widely available coil heads. It won’t matter much if you order online regularly anyway, but it’s worth knowing upfront.

Refilling without removing the tank from the mod is genuinely useful, especially mid-session. I didn’t spill once across the full week of testing. That alone makes the Double Top design worth the price of admission for daily drivers.

How It Compares

Product Price Best For Rating
Vaporesso iTank T $24.99 Vaporesso ecosystem users wanting leak-resistant DTL vaping 4.5/5
SMOK TFV16 ~$29.99 High-capacity DTL vaping with wider coil availability 4.3/5
Uwell Crown 5 ~$27.99 Flavor-focused DTL users wanting broader mod compatibility 4.4/5

The iTank T’s Double Top design gives it a clear edge on leak resistance. The SMOK TFV16 wins on coil variety and raw capacity, but it’s a bulkier tank that doesn’t share the iTank T’s airflow precision. The Uwell Crown 5 is the closest competitor on flavor, but neither it nor the TFV16 offers the same integrated top-airflow control that makes the iTank T stand out day-to-day.
